Family Learning



Family learning projects are a chance for children under 12 to take part in innovative, artist led activities with their parents and carers. Designed to encourage sharing with, and learning from each other, these projects are a unique and special experience for everyone.

Recent projects include a photography exhibition where families worked together to construct pinhole cameras, develop and print photos in an especially constructed dark room, culminating in a private view of their exhibition to an invited audience of teachers, family and friends. Families also took part in a series of creative workshops, exploring themes of community and citizenship, during Home Sweet Home, a major show in BAC’s Grand Hall.

BAC partners with a range of primary schools in the local area and you can get involved with Family learning through your school.
